Something worth flagging up: the Football League official charity vote

There's just over 24 hours left to cast a vote for the Football League's official charity partner for next season on their website.

The six candidates are: Alzheimer's Society, Breast Cancer Care, British Heart Foundation, Everyman, Help the Hospices, Samaritans.

More information from the Football League website:

The Football League is committed to helping good causes, particularly those with which football supporters can relate - and we'd like you to help us decide which charity The League should select to be its Official Charity Partner for Season 2010/11 ... Voting closes at 12:00pm on Wednesday 8th December. From the top two charities, as voted by fans, the Board of The Football League will select the Official Charity Partner, with the winning charity announced w/c 13th December 2010.
